This video is all about family business, after my father passed away unexpected for all of us in January, I'm finally finishing two hatchets that I want to give to my two sisters as a remembrance of our father. My younger sister forged the hatchet heads herself in a blacksmithing class and gave me the forged blanks so that I can finish them on my channel one day. A year later, it's the right time to tackle this honorable task. My father was an enthusiastic woodsman in his hobby, which is why the axes have a special meaning for me. They should remind my sisters of our father and also remind them that he gave them all the tools they needed to master all the challenges in life. The fact that I am giving the hatchets shows that I also received all my manual skills from my father. After first preparing the eyes of the axe heads for the handles (I had to enlarge them slightly and weld two cracks shut), I give the heads their final axe shape and then polish them up. I make the axe handles from pear wood with individual laminations of cherry and multilaminate or purple heart. In addition, both axe handles get palm rests in the handles for a better grip. I make these from bloodwood and also purple heart to make the most beautiful axe handle for each hatchet. Last but not least, I make leather sheaths to protect the blade and the carrier when carrying and leather protectors for the wooden handle in case a hit is missed.
